  • Donizetti, Gaetano
  • Autograph letter signed (“Donizetti”) to the impresario Alessandro Lanari, 31 July 1839
  • ink on paper
a letter of recommendation for the Bolognese clarinettist Domenico Liverani, one of the finest players in Europe, suggesting that Lanari could stage a concert in Florence, where Liverani would be a great success and wishing him all the best for his endeavours as an impresario, and for his operas and ballets

1 page, 8vo, embossed monogram ("GD"), integral autograph address leaf, annotated by the recipient, Paris, 31 July 1839

Catalogue Note

Donizetti was in Paris for the French version of Lucia di Lammermoor at the Théâtre de la Renaissance on 6 August 1839.  Domenico Liverani (1805-1877) one of the finest clarinettists of his day, inspiring the music of Donizetti and Verdi. He was also a close friend of Rossini: see lot 106.  Not in G. Zavadini, Donizetti: vita, musiche, epistolario (1948).
